Why is the taxable state/local income tax refund not calculating on converted returns?

0

The information required to calculate the taxability of state and local income tax refunds is not transferred into the returns during the conversion process. You must input this information in the Organizer under Income | Miscellaneous Income | Sch. A Info. State/Local Tax Refund. We will calculate the taxability of the refund based on this input. However, in an AMT situation, you must manually calculate the State/Local tax refund that had no tax benefit in the prior year and enter the result in this field.
